The walkie-talkie has been widely used in people's daily lives with the walkie-talkie technology become more matured. Walkie-talkie communications has a unique advantage in such as the cluster scheduling, emergency communications, instant messaging, and it play an important role in the oil chemical and civil construction, residential property management and hotel restaurant, as well as the public security fire-fighting. Since the restrictions on civilian walkie-talkie have been opened up, the walkie-talkie is no longer limited used to the military, but also used in people's lives as a consumer tools of electronics products.This article based on the design of the phone system with ZigBee short-range wireless network technology and G.726 speech codec. The author have finished studying and analyzing the voice processing algorithms, designed and implemented the walkie-talkie voice processing module of system on the Freescale's MCF5213evb. Author also takes part in the design of other several modules. This article has strong practical significance and project value of the voice-processing and embedded system development.This article introduces the focus of the voice processing module of the design and implementation of the process. First of all, studied the principle of Voice Activity Detection, G.726 speech coding and upsampling, and finished the simulation with Matlab In the part of the project implement, compiled the upsampling module in order to improve voice transmission quality, and optimized the object code to improve the operating efficiency, designed the drivers of the pulse width modulation module to achieve a D/A functions, designed and implemented the call progress tones module to display the state information of customer call for the process and the connection status with the equipment.In order to improve the correctness and stability of each module, this article also gives a number of test program and test results of these modules. The results improve these modules are working properly, their main target meet the relevant technical standards and achieve the desired objective.
